Transaction 998d57dcf225ea738c54dd9e481a1b2014eab7b8c1443653d051377817f50890
2 Input
2 Outputs
- 998d57dcf225ea738c54dd9e481a1b2014eab7b8c1443653d051377817f50890:0
- 998d57dcf225ea738c54dd9e481a1b2014eab7b8c1443653d051377817f50890:1
value 383073
address 17MRHNVeFiFJQzrJmY7oHfQBxS7gRxCihT
value 6995755
address 1AcaW71meEkarDAcWJum5mpX6sZNy5NrhT